No, it doesn't affect AM either, since you are just generating a carrier and screen modulating it. So the filters aren't really in the circuit at all for AM.

The TR-3 and the early TR-4's (the ones with the "soupcan" filters) have the same problem.

Again, it's not like you're going to be transmitting both sidebands or splattering up and down the band, but they certainly wouldn't meet today's spurious emissions limits. Or even last years limits! :-)

You might want to consider getting a T-4XB instead, especially if you plan to use it on SSB.

Functionally, the T-4X is identical to the B and C versions.

Only "con" about the T-4X is that it has 4 pole SB filters rather than the 8 pole versions used in the B and C versions. They do generate some junk on the opposite sideband and close to the carrier.

This should not necessarily be a "deal breaker", but it does mean slightly lower carrier suppression and more spurious "junk" around an SSB signal. It would not be very neighborly to drive a linear amplifier with it. The X is spec'd at ">40 dB above 750 Hz" while the B and C are spec'd at ">60 dB" for sideband suppression. This is of no concern for CW.

From the front panel, the only difference is that the B has fewer calibration marks on the main tuning dial, black overprinting on the "above the belt" lettering, (making it readable!,), and slightly different main tuning knob.

Personally I would hold out for a B version.
